About This Accreditation

The IRTEC Public Service Vehicle (PSV) Inspection Technician Accreditation is an industry-recognised accreditation for technicians responsible for inspecting buses, coaches and other public service vehicles.

Formerly known as the IRTEC Bus & Coach Inspection Technician Accreditation, the PSV route assesses a technician’s knowledge and practical competence in carrying out roadworthiness inspections to the standards expected within the commercial vehicle industry.

Achieving IRTEC PSV Inspection Technician accreditation demonstrates that a technician has been independently assessed against recognised industry standards and is competent to carry out thorough and effective inspections of passenger-carrying vehicles.

Successful candidates are awarded an IRTEC Inspection Technician licence, valid for five years, and are entered onto the IRTEC technician register, providing independent recognition of their competence and professional standards.

Choose the Right IRTEC PSV Inspection Technician Route

Option 1: Accreditation Only 

Designed for experienced, confident technicians who do not require additional training before assessment.

Includes the online knowledge test and practical assessment, completed on-site.

Option 2: Accreditation with Classroom Training 

Ideal for experienced technicians who would benefit from additional theoretical preparation before completing the IRTEC assessments.

Includes one day of classroom training followed by the online knowledge test and practical assessment on-site.

Option 3: Accreditation with Classroom and Practical Training 

Designed for experienced technicians who would benefit from both theoretical preparation and hands-on practical training before completing the IRTEC assessments.

Includes one day of classroom training and one day of practical workshop training, followed by the online knowledge test and practical assessment on-site.

Accreditation Content Overview

The IRTEC PSV Inspection Technician route assesses the skills and knowledge required to carry out effective roadworthiness inspections on public service vehicles, including buses and coaches.

Training & Assessment Covers:

  • PSV roadworthiness inspection procedures
  • Braking systems, steering, suspension and running gear
  • Bodywork, passenger safety, seats and emergency exits
  • Lighting, electrical systems and safety-related equipment
  • Identifying and recording defects correctly
  • Applying current DVSA inspection and roadworthiness guidance

Assessment:

Practical PSV inspection assessment under observation

Vehicle inspection carried out under observation

40-question online knowledge test

Open book • 70% pass mark
